Carol Gengenbach Obituary

Northfield - Carol Ann Gengenbach, age 83, of Northfield, passed away on Tuesday, November 18, 2025, at Abbott Northwestern Hospital in Minneapolis.

Carol was born on June 16, 1942 in Minneapolis, MN to Algot F and Helen V Hawkinson Wicklund. She was the third of four children, after her brothers David and Richard, and before her sister Marilyn. She graduated from South High in Minneapolis in 1960 before attending Lutheran Bible Institute in Los Angeles, CA to study the Bible and theology.

When Carol came home from California, she married her first husband, Phil Bang, in 1963, with whom she had two children, Kristine and Paul. She received her BA in Education from the University of Minnesota in 1982. Her first teaching job was at Hall Free School in Minneapolis and she went on to teach for 25 years in Northfield, before retiring in 2008.

While teaching in Northfield, she met Gerry Gengenbach, who she married in 1988. Together they raised Gerry's sons, Pip and Marty.

Retirement gave Carol time to pursue her passion for volunteering. She served on the Board of Directors of the Northfield Retirement Community and on the Foundation. She was elected to the Board of Directors of the Community Action Center of Northfield, serving for nine years, the last two as chairwoman. She tutored adults for their GEDs and was part of the team that planned the CAC 40th Anniversary and Housing Fundraiser. She was involved in many community programs in Northfield.

Carol was preceded in death by parents, her brother David, and her grandson Sam. She is survived by her husband Gerry; her siblings Richard (Kelly) and Marilyn (David); her sister-in-law Dorothy; her children Kris (David), Paul (Amy), Pip (Elizabeth) and Marty (Juliet); and her grandchildren Meakin, Katie, Elly, Annika, Marenna, Henry and Max.

A celebration of Carol's life will be at 2 PM, Saturday, December 13, 2025 at Bethel Lutheran Church in Northfield. Visitation will be one hour prior to the service. A reception will follow the service at the church. Interment will be in Oaklawn Cemetery in Northfield..
